Doctor Aphra 19 is the nineteenth issue of the Marvel comic book series Star Wars: Doctor Aphra. The comic was written by Simon Spurrier and Kieron Gillen with art by Emilio Laiso and released on April 25, 2018. The issue contains the story "Remastered Part VI," in which Doctor Aphra completes her mission for Triple-Zero.

Publisher's summary[]

"REMASTERED" CONTINUES! Evil droid mastermind Triple-Zero has been blackmailing Doctor Aphra into stealing his old memories…which also has included sneaking onto Rebel training grounds run by General Hera Syndulla. Now hunted by both Hera of the Rebellion and Tolvan of the Empire, Aphra's got a lot on her mind…But if there's anything to know about the Doctor, it's that she's always got tricks up her electro-sleeve![1]
